Abstract

This paper explains the scheming procedure of a new method of skip-lot sampling plans designated as SkSP-T based on the principles of continuous sampling plan of type CSP-T. Construction and evaluation of performance measures of SkSP-T system are also derived and simulated for incoming and outgoing quality levels. Tables also have been constructed comparison of results with SkSP-2 also illustrated
